136 Moor End Road, Halifax, HX2 0JB is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1900-1929. The property offers approximately 1,206 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have four b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£281,553 , which equates to approximately £234 per square foot. It was last sold on 10 Dec 2018 for £201,000. Since then, the value has increased by £80,553, representing a 40.1% increase, or approximately 5.7% per year.

136 Moor End Road, Halifax, Calderdale, West Yorkshire, HX2 0JB has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of F, based on the latest assessment carried out on 25 Sep 2020.

This property uses electric room heaters as its main heating source. A standard tariff electric immersion heater is used to provide hot water.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 18 Sep 2020, when the property was rated G. Since then, the rating has improved to F,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 280%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The hot water system changed from from main system to electric immersion, standard tariff, with no change in energy efficiency (very poor).
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from roof room(s), no insulation (assumed) to pitched, 250 mm loft insulation, improving energy efficiency from very poor to good.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ed) to sandstone or limestone, with internal insulation, improving energy efficiency from poor to good.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 67%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from good to very good.
